The name of the author may not be used to endorse or promote products 18.\" derived from this software without specific prior written permission 19.\" 20.\" THIS SOFTWARE IS PROVIDED BY THE AUTHOR ``AS IS'' AND ANY EXPRESS OR 21.\" IMPLIED WARRANTIES, INCLUDING, BUT NOT LIMITED TO, THE IMPLIED WARRANTIES 22.\" OF MERCHANTABILITY AND FITNESS FOR A PARTICULAR PURPOSE ARE DISCLAIMED. 23.\" IN NO EVENT SHALL THE AUTHOR BE LIABLE FOR ANY DIRECT, INDIRECT, 24.\" INCIDENTAL, SPECIAL, EXEMPLARY, OR CONSEQUENTIAL DAMAGES (INCLUDING, BUT 25.\" NOT LIMITED TO, PROCUREMENT OF SUBSTITUTE GOODS OR SERVICES; LOSS OF USE, 26.\" DATA, OR PROFITS; OR BUSINESS INTERRUPTION) HOWEVER CAUSED AND ON ANY 27.\" THEORY OF LIABILITY, WHETHER IN CONTRACT, STRICT LIABILITY, OR TORT 28.\" (INCLUDING NEGLIGENCE OR OTHERWISE) ARISING IN ANY WAY OUT OF THE USE OF 29.\" THIS SOFTWARE, EVEN IF ADVISED OF THE POSSIBILITY OF SUCH DAMAGE. 30.\" 31.Dd June 14, 2000 32.Dt AUTOCONF 4 amiga 33.Os 34.Sh NAME 35.Nm autoconf 36.Nd diagnostics from the autoconfiguration code 37.Sh DESCRIPTION 38When 39.Nx 40bootstraps it probes the innards of the machine 41on which it is running 42and locates controllers, drives, and other devices, printing out 43what it finds on the console. This procedure is driven by a system 44configuration table which is processed by 45.Xr config 1 46and compiled into each kernel. 47Devices which exist in the machine but are not configured into the 48kernel are not detected. 49.Sh DIAGNOSTICS 50.Bl -diag 51.It CPU class not configured. 52You tried to boot 53.Nx 54on a class of 55.Tn CPU 56type which it doesn't 57(or at least this compiled version of 58.Nx 59doesn't) understand. 60.Pp 61.It %s at mainbus0. 62An Amiga internal device 63.Ql %s 64was configured 65.It not configured. 66If this line follows the 67.Ql fd0 at fdc0 68configuration line, this diagnostic 69indicates that a second floppy drive was detected, but was not configured 70into the kernel. 71.Pp 72.It zbus0 at mainbus0 [mem 0x%x-0x%x]. 73The kernel is configuring AutoConfigured expansion boards. If any Zorro 74II memory was detected, the virtual address of the space reserved for 75DMA bounce buffers is printed. 76.Pp 77.It %s at zbus0: pa 0x%x man/prod %d/%d. 78A Zorro expansion board was configured. 79.Ql pa 0x%0x 80is the physical address the board was configured at. 81.Ql Man/prod %d/%d 82is the manufacturer/product codes. 83.Pp 84.It %s at zbus0: pa 0x%x man/prod %d/%d not configured. 85A Zorro expansion board located at 86.Ql pa 0x%0x 87with a manufacturer/product code 88.Ql %d/%d 89was found that is not configured into the kernel. 90.El 91.Sh SEE ALSO 92.Xr config 1 , 93.Xr intro 4 , 94.Xr boot 8 95
